    Cleaning upvc casement window windows

    Cleaning UPVC windows requires the use of proper tools. If you choose the wrong cleaning products, they could cause irreparable damage to your windows. To avoid this, follow the advice in this article.

    view-of-lubrication-of-open-window-frame-close-up-2023-04-27-06-27-50-utc.jpgA vacuum cleaner with a a soft brush attachment can be used to clean your uPVC windows frames. This will eliminate dust and dirt that may have built up on the hinges. It is also recommended to clean the insides of your uPVC windows using a non-smear cleaning agent.

    Softwhite cloths that are lint free are best for wiping down your uPVC window frame. They should be replaced when they become dirty.

    A microfibre cloth is a good option. These cloths are soft and scratch-proof, and will restore the shine of your uPVC.

    If your uPVC windows have started to fade it is possible to apply a cream cleaner. The solution should be applied to a small portion of the window and left to soak for a few minutes. After the solution has absorbed, wipe the surface cleanly with an unclean, dry cloth.

    A vinegar and water mixture can also be used. It can be sprayed on the area and left for 10 minutes. This will help to loosen dirt and other debris and make it easier to scrub. After some time, wash the window and wipe it with a new clean rag.

    Cleaning your uPVC windows shouldn't be accomplished using pads that are abrasive. They can damage the uPVC's glossy appearance. Additionally, if you try to clean a stain with an abrasive solution that is permanent, it could ruin the gloss of your uPVC window.

    A cloudy window is caused by UPVC window repairs

    A cloudy or fogging window could be an indication of the seal being damaged. This is a common problem that can be caused by the seal being damaged. There are a variety of ways you can repair this. First, you must know how to repair a damaged window seal. Then, you'll be able to avoid it from happening again.

    If you have a double pane window you might be able to replace the sash to solve the problem. But this option is only a temporary fix. It is eventually necessary to replace the entire window. Each window will cost between $200 and $400.

    Fogy windows can be caused by many different problems. These could be due to a malfunctioning air gap seal, moisture between the panes, or wooden frames that are rotting. However, the most commonly cited cause of a cloudy window is a damaged seal.

    To repair a damaged air gap, you'll need to clean the panes as well as the frame. This can be a challenge since there are gaps between the panes. It is recommended to use a dehumidifier in order to remove excess moisture from the area.
